|

5 Cream of Mushroom Soup Recipes You’ll Want to Make Again and Again

If you’re a fan of comforting, creamy, and savory dishes, cream of mushroom soup is probably on your favorites list. It’s a timeless recipe that can be enjoyed as a cozy bowl of soup or used as a base for casseroles, sauces, and gravies. Whether you want something classic, dairy-free, or a bit more gourmet, there’s a recipe here for every craving.

In this article, we’re sharing 5 cream of mushroom soup recipes that are easy to make, full of flavor, and perfect for family dinners or meal prep. Each one is unique, so you can switch things up and never get bored.

Let’s dive into these creamy, earthy, and absolutely delicious recipes.

Cream of Mushroom Soup Recipes

1. Classic Cream of Mushroom Soup

Classic Cream of Mushroom Soup

This is the ultimate homemade cream of mushroom soup — rich, silky, and packed with the flavor of fresh mushrooms. Forget the canned version; this one will make you a believer.

Ingredients:

  • 1 lb (450 g) fresh mushrooms (cremini or button), sliced
  • 3 tbsp butter
  • 1 medium onion, finely chopped
  • 2 cloves garlic, minced
  • 3 tbsp all-purpose flour
  • 4 cups vegetable or chicken broth
  • 1 cup heavy cream
  • Salt and black pepper to taste
  • Fresh parsley for garnish

Instructions:

  1. Melt butter in a large pot over medium heat.
  2. Add onions and garlic, sauté until fragrant and softened.
  3. Stir in mushrooms and cook until they release their moisture and become golden.
  4. Sprinkle in the flour and stir to coat mushrooms. Cook for 1 minute to remove raw flour taste.
  5. Slowly pour in the broth while stirring, ensuring no lumps form.
  6. Bring to a simmer and cook for 10–15 minutes until slightly thickened.
  7. Reduce heat, stir in cream, and season with salt and pepper.
  8. Simmer for 3–5 minutes more, then serve hot with fresh parsley.

This recipe is perfect as a starter or served with crusty bread for a cozy dinner.


2. Dairy-Free Cream of Mushroom Soup (Vegan-Friendly)

Dairy-Free Cream of Mushroom Soup (Vegan-Friendly)

If you’re lactose-intolerant or plant-based, this vegan cream of mushroom soup has all the creaminess without the dairy.

Ingredients:

  • 1 lb mushrooms, sliced
  • 2 tbsp olive oil
  • 1 onion, chopped
  • 2 garlic cloves, minced
  • 1 tbsp soy sauce or tamari
  • 3 cups vegetable broth
  • 1 cup unsweetened coconut milk or cashew cream
  • 2 tbsp nutritional yeast (for a cheesy, umami flavor)
  • Salt and pepper to taste

Instructions:

  1. Heat olive oil in a large pot and sauté onions until translucent.
  2. Add mushrooms and garlic, cooking until mushrooms brown.
  3. Stir in soy sauce for depth of flavor.
  4. Add vegetable broth and bring to a boil.
  5. Reduce to a simmer and cook for 10 minutes.
  6. Stir in coconut milk (or cashew cream) and nutritional yeast.
  7. Blend half of the soup with an immersion blender for a smooth, creamy texture, leaving some chunks for bite.
  8. Adjust seasoning and serve warm.

This is a great recipe for anyone looking for a lighter but still hearty option.


3. Cream of Mushroom Soup with Wild Rice

Cream of Mushroom Soup with Wild Rice

Want to make your soup a full meal? Adding wild rice not only makes it heartier but also brings a nutty, chewy texture that pairs beautifully with creamy broth.

Ingredients:

  • 1 lb mushrooms, chopped
  • 3 tbsp butter or olive oil
  • 1 medium onion, diced
  • 2 garlic cloves, minced
  • 1 cup cooked wild rice
  • 4 cups chicken or vegetable broth
  • 1 cup half-and-half or heavy cream
  • 2 tbsp flour
  • 1 tsp dried thyme
  • Salt and pepper to taste

Instructions:

  1. In a large pot, heat butter over medium heat. Sauté onion and garlic until fragrant.
  2. Add mushrooms and cook until softened and browned.
  3. Sprinkle flour over mushrooms, stir well, and cook for 1 minute.
  4. Slowly whisk in broth, stirring constantly.
  5. Add thyme and let simmer for 15 minutes.
  6. Stir in cooked wild rice and cream.
  7. Season with salt and pepper and cook for an additional 5 minutes before serving.

This version is filling enough to serve as the main dish — just add a side salad or a slice of warm bread.


4. Garlic-Parmesan Cream of Mushroom Soup

Garlic-Parmesan Cream of Mushroom Soup

For a more indulgent and slightly cheesy twist, this garlic-parmesan cream of mushroom soup will be a hit.

Ingredients:

  • 1 lb mushrooms, sliced
  • 4 tbsp butter
  • 4 cloves garlic, minced
  • 3 tbsp flour
  • 4 cups chicken broth
  • 1 cup heavy cream
  • ½ cup grated Parmesan cheese
  • 1 tsp Italian seasoning
  • Salt, pepper, and red pepper flakes to taste

Instructions:

  1. Melt butter in a large pot and sauté garlic until fragrant (about 1 minute).
  2. Add mushrooms and cook until golden brown.
  3. Sprinkle flour over the mushrooms and cook for 1–2 minutes.
  4. Slowly whisk in chicken broth, stirring constantly.
  5. Add Italian seasoning and bring to a simmer for 10 minutes.
  6. Stir in heavy cream and Parmesan cheese until melted and smooth.
  7. Season with salt, pepper, and red pepper flakes before serving.

This recipe pairs beautifully with garlic bread and makes for an elegant dinner starter.


5. Slow Cooker Cream of Mushroom Soup

Slow Cooker Cream of Mushroom Soup

If you want a hands-off approach, try making cream of mushroom soup in the slow cooker. The long cooking time deepens the mushroom flavor.

Ingredients:

  • 1 ½ lbs mushrooms, sliced
  • 1 medium onion, chopped
  • 3 cloves garlic, minced
  • 4 cups chicken or vegetable broth
  • 1 tsp dried thyme
  • 1 cup heavy cream or half-and-half
  • 2 tbsp cornstarch (optional, for thickening)
  • Salt and pepper to taste

Instructions:

  1. Add mushrooms, onion, garlic, broth, and thyme to the slow cooker.
  2. Cook on low for 6–8 hours or high for 3–4 hours.
  3. If you want a creamier texture, use an immersion blender to partially blend the soup.
  4. Stir in cream and cornstarch slurry (if using) and cook for 15–20 minutes more until thickened.
  5. Season with salt and pepper and serve warm.

This is a perfect make-ahead soup that’s ready when you get home from work.


Tips for the Best Cream of Mushroom Soup

  • Use a variety of mushrooms: Combining button, cremini, and shiitake mushrooms will give you a richer, more complex flavor.
  • Sauté until golden: Browning the mushrooms before adding liquid intensifies the umami taste.
  • Adjust thickness: If you like a thicker soup, add more flour or cornstarch. For a thinner soup, simply use more broth.
  • Don’t skip seasoning: A splash of soy sauce, Worcestershire sauce, or a pinch of nutmeg can enhance the depth of flavor.

Final Thoughts

With these 5 cream of mushroom soup recipes, you have plenty of options to keep your meals interesting — whether you prefer classic, dairy-free, cheesy, or slow-cooked versions. Each one is simple enough for a weeknight dinner but flavorful enough to impress guests.

Give one of these recipes a try tonight, and you might never go back to the canned version again!

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*